America Needs the Mueller Report

It is the only accounting of Russian electoral interference most Americans can agree on.

Robert Mueller being sworn in to testify before Congress. Source: Newsweek

News last week reopened a flurry of speculation in the national media about the long-awaited Special Counsel report. CNN reported that the Mueller investigation was nearing its completion and that Mueller’s report could be released as soon as this week. While that timeline has been challenged in recent days, there is a…